Nestled in Pictured Rocks National Lakeshore is a beautiful cascade; Miners Falls. The trail is along the way to Miners Castle beach and lookout. After parking in the small lot you will walk 0.6 miles to a set of stairs that has multiple points to watch the beautiful running water. The water plunges 40 feet along the Miner River. I believe this is an excellent addition to a visit to Pictured Rocks NL. This waterfall is located near the west end of Pictured Rocks by Munising, Michigan.

As we walked back to our car a fellow sightseer asked if it was worth the hike. My husband and I said 'absolutely!' The hike was beautiful, several rocks and roots, but easily done with Bob stroller, 0.6 miles each way with markers 1-11 letting you know how far you've gone. You will want to take the steps down to the viewing platform at the end. I see photos people have taken from the bottom of the falls, but I'm not sure how you would safely get down there... perhaps an unmarked trail.

This is a nice trail to get back here, but remember, there are stairs that you have to go down and back up, so keep that in mind. I would give this place a 5 stars, but sadly people are beginning to ruin the area. There were people standing on the rocks in the middle of the falls at the top. It was terrifying to see! Lots of people do jump the barriers to go down and get a better view, so there is a lot of erosion happening now. BUT this is still a beautiful waterfall!

I have been here both in the fall and winter. Both times it was very beautiful! A very clean and easy-to-walk flat trail goes about a mile and then you are right there at the overlook! Stunning in fall, very dangerous making the walk from the overlook to the waterfall itself so be careful. The stairs were filled with pure ice and studded cleats did not quite do it. I recommend more advanced ice climbing gear if you want to venture up to the fall when it is frozen.

The single coolest and most worth-it waterfall in the area in my opinion. It has a perfect view from above through a gap in the trees. There is also a semi-manageable unofficial path down the hill to the base of the waterfall. The path is to the left of one of the two wooden platforms that overlooks the falls. At the bottom of the waterfall it is very misty from the water hitting the rocks.

Miners Falls is a waterfall located on Miners River in the western portion of the Pictured Rocks National Lakeshore in Alger County, Michigan. The falls drops about 40 feet over a sandstone outcrop with a 10-foot crest. The falls can be accessed by a 0.6 mile gravel path, with stairs leading to a lookout.
